A Fidai Film is an experimental and poignant counter-archive of a continuous history of appropriation defined by its director Aljafari as “the camera of the dispossessed”.
In the summer of 1982 the Israeli army invaded Beirut. During this time, it raided the Palestinian Research Center and looted its entire archive. The archive contained historical documents of Palestine, including a collection of still and moving images. Taking this as a premise, A Fidai Film explores the visual memory of this looting and appropriates images now in the hands of Israeli archives.
